Accra, Aug. 17, GNA – All members of the Ghana Journalists Association (GJA) have up to 1700 hours on Monday to pay up their the arrears of their dues or lose their vote in Thursday’s election of national executives.
A statement issued on Sunday by the Mr Mawusi Afele, GJA Elections Officer, said no names of members who pay after the deadline would be accepted.
The statement asked all GJA members to check the notice boards of their various media houses or the Ghana Press Centre for the provisional list of paid-up members that would be used as the voters’ register for the election.
All complaints about the register should be lodged with the Elections Officer who will forward them to the GJA Secretariat by 1700 hours on Monday.
The statement said all eligible voters would be required to produce an identity card before they vote. The identity card can either be the GJA card or that of their work place.
The Elections Officer asked all campaign managers of the contestants to meet him at the Press Centre at 1600 hours on Tuesday to discuss all issues relating to the election. 17 Aug. 03
